4 LIST OF TERMS AND ABBREVIATIONS IN THIS
MANUAL
Some frequently used names and parts are abbreviated. The following is a list of the used
abbreviations and their brief explanations.
CPU Central Processing Unit, the microprocessor chip that executes the
software program.
ECB Electronics Control Box. The black-anodized box inside the unit that
contains the MCB and other electrical parts.
EEPROM Electrically Erasable Programmable Read Only Memory.
EPROM Electrically Programmable Read Only Memory.
Flash-EPROM EPROM that can be reprogrammed in the socket without the need
to remove the chip from the PCB.
IMUX Instrument MUltipleXer. The device in the console that selects
and feeds the instruments with power and pressures. Consists of
the valve block cluster and two PCB’s.
IPS Instrument Power Supply (Universal Power Supply located on the
MCB, feeding micromotors, polymerization light bulbs and the
scaler electronics).
kPa kiloPascal, pressure indicator 100kPa = 1bar = 13 PSI
LED Light Emitting Diode, used as indicator lamps and displays.
LCH Light Curing Handpiece (Polymerization light).
MCB Main Control Board. The PCB inside the cuspidor in the “black box”.
This is the “main brain” that controls the whole unit.
na not applicable.
RAM Random Access Memory.
STH Suction Tube Holder.
tba to be announced.
PCB Printed Circuit Board.
PSB Pressure Sensor Board.
PSI Pounds per Square Inch.
QC Quick Connector. The connector at the hose end that connects
to the instrument console IMUX.
